Sexually Transmitted Disease (STD) or Sexually Transmitted Infection (STI) is an infection that is passed from one person to another through sexual contact. STDs can be caused by bacteria, viruses, or parasites. Some common STDs include chlamydia, gonorrhea, herpes, HIV, and HPV.

STDs can be spread through vaginal, anal, and oral sex. They can also be spread through sharing needles or other drug equipment and from mother to child during pregnancy, childbirth, or breastfeeding.

To prevent STDs through coitus, health experts usually recommend the use of protective products like condoms.
